==Chassis==
==Chassis==
It came with a 120/70 ZR17 front [[tire]] and a 180/55 ZR17 rear tire. Stopping was achieved via 2 x ∅320mm discs, 4 piston calipers in the front and a Single ∅265mm disc, 1 piston [[caliper]] in the rear. The front suspension was a  ∅43mm Telescopic fork while the rear was equipped with a Cast aluminium double-sided swing arm, central, suspension strut, spring pre-tension by means of hand. The F800R Chris Pfeiffer Edition was fitted with a 16 Litres / 4.2 US gal fuel tank. The bike weighed just 177 kg / 390 lbs.
